Balcony Rail Repair in Overland Park, KS
Balcony rail repair services focus on restoring safety and stability to existing balcony railings, ensuring they meet structural and aesthetic standards. These projects typically involve fixing or replacing damaged or corroded components, reinforcing weak spots, and addressing issues such as loose balusters or handrails. Property owners often seek this service to maintain the safety of their outdoor spaces, prevent further deterioration, and improve the overall appearance of their balconies.
Before requesting balcony rail repair, homeowners usually want to understand the scope of work needed, including whether the existing structure can be repaired or requires replacement. It’s helpful to consider the material of the current railing-such as wood, metal, or composite-and whether there are any specific safety concerns or code compliance requirements. Clear communication about the condition of the existing railings and desired outcomes can help ensure the project addresses all safety and aesthetic considerations effectively.

Balcony Rail Repair Questions
What types of balcony rail damage are common? Common issues include rust, corrosion, loose fittings, and cracked or broken balusters that can affect safety and appearance.
How can balcony rail damage affect property safety? Damaged rails may compromise structural integrity, increasing the risk of falls or accidents on the balcony.
What signs indicate a balcony rail needs repair? Visible rust, wobbly sections, loose handrails, or any cracks in the balustrades suggest repairs are needed.
What materials are typically used for balcony rail repairs? Repairs often involve replacing or reinforcing metal, wood, or composite components to restore stability and durability.
